Yeah I think both could play inside or out. I think Watson has more ability at the corner and covering TE. I think Fincher is better at run stop and inside rushes. I will be happy either way.
Another option we now have is a temporary 3-4. Jefferson is a NT/DT and I think we have 2 great MLB's now. I don't think we can run it full time, but it could confuse the hell out of O-line block assignments. Especially at short yard/run situations. Fincher & Watson can plug the gaps, Howard & Grant taking the Tackles, with Smith and Allen moving to point of attack. I think that could shut down the inside run game.
players on the field:
basic 4-3
Grant, Jefferson, Howard, Smith
Fincher, Watson, Allen
Temp. 3-4
Grant, Jefferson, Howard
Smith, Fincher, Watson, Allen |
